#c27056 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c27056 is composed of 76.1% red, 43.9%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.3% magenta, 55.7%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 14.4 degrees, a saturation of 47% and a lightness of 54.9%. #c27056 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e0ac with #850000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#c27056

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040201 is the darkest color, while #fbf6f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c27056

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8c8b is the less saturated color, while #f75421 is the most saturated one.
